Today, the Victorian Treasurer Tim Pallas handed down the 2023 Victorian Budget.

While Victoria is entering a tighter fiscal environment, there is some good news for VICSES. This includes:

·        $15.1 million towards 35 new Heavy Rescue Trucks as part of our VICSES fleet over the next four years.

·        $23 million towards rebuilding the flood affected Rochester and Heathcote Units (combining the VICSES/CFA facilities).

·        Funding to redevelop new VICSES facilities at Bannockburn and Kilmore.

·        Additional works for the new VICSES Frankston Satellite Unit at Skye.

·        Site identification works to progress planning for a new VICSES Footscray Unit facility.

In addition, the Victorian Government announced that ESTA will receive funding to support the procurement process for a new computer system to support emergency service call-taking and dispatch functions (CAD).

These funding initiatives will contribute to our operational capability now, and into the future.
